Most women can empathise with the plight of cellulite, as the problem is more common in females than males. Dimpled and puckered skin in areas such as the hips, thighs, abdomen, buttocks and arms, can affect a wide spectrum of women. Young or old, petite or plump, cellulite takes no prisoners. Yet, there are ways in which you can at least help diminish the appearance of cellulite. For example, implementing exercise into your daily routine, employing a healthy diet and keeping properly hydrated, are just some of the tactics that can be employed.


Although they may not banish the dastardly ‘orange peel’ altogether, they are great for overall well-being and may subside its appearance in the affected areas. There are also a number of beauty products and hands-on treatments, which when incorporated with a healthy lifestyle, may be of assistance to tackle the problem.


Anti-cellulite creams can be used during salon treatments and also sold to clients for use at home. They work by using a combination of cellulite busting ingredients such as Caffeine; which can help to stimulate blood flow, creating a skin smoother texture; and Retin A, which motivates skin rejuvenation.


In terms of professional treatments, massage in particular is great for tackling fluid retention and helping to stimulate the body’s circulation. Therapists can employ techniques such as lymphatic draining in the


fight against cellulite. Working to improve lymphatic circulation, the massage increases lymph flow helping rid the body of excess fluid and toxins, making it an ideal treatment for sufferers.


Tone up


If your clients wish to lose a few inches in the quest to looking trim and toned, then they can breathe a collective sigh of relief to know that this doesn’t have to result in major or invasive procedures. Many hands-on treatments can not only be effective in terms of body toning but also provide an enjoyable and relaxing experience for clients in the run-up to their sun departure.


Body wrapping is just one of the effective slimming treatments that you can offer clients. This not only helps to detoxify, tighten and smooth the skin but can also be a refreshing complementary addition to their pre- holiday body regime.
